MySQL是一個強大的關系型數據庫管理系統,它被廣泛應用于Web應用程序的開發。其中,累計時長是MySQL數據庫一個非常關鍵的指標。每次查詢都會耗費一定的時間,如果沒有對MySQL的累計時長進行優化,就會影響整個應用程序的性能。此文將介紹如何使用MySQL的累計時長來優化Web應用程序的性能。
mysql>SHOW STATUS LIKE 'Uptime'; +---------------+--------+ | Variable_name | Value | +---------------+--------+ | Uptime | 140050 | +---------------+--------+ 1 row in set (0.00 sec)
在MySQL中,使用"SHOW STATUS LIKE 'Uptime'"命令可以查看MySQL服務器啟動以來的累計時長。通過不斷監測這個指標,可以快速發現MySQL性能問題,并及時優化。
mysql>SHOW STATUS LIKE 'Com_select'; +---------------+--------+ | Variable_name | Value | +---------------+--------+ | Com_select | 786413 | +---------------+--------+ 1 row in set (0.00 sec)
同時,還可以監測與查詢相關的指標,比如"Com_select",這個指標表示從數據庫中選擇數據的次數。通過監測"Com_select"的值,可以確定查詢頻率以及查詢優化是否生效。
mysql>SHOW STATUS LIKE 'Slow_queries'; +---------------+--------+ | Variable_name | Value | +---------------+--------+ | Slow_queries | 12 | +---------------+--------+ 1 row in set (0.00 sec)
此外,還可以使用"SHOW STATUS LIKE 'Slow_queries'"命令監測MySQL慢查詢的次數。通過及時發現慢查詢,優化SQL語句,可以有效地提高MySQL的性能。
綜上所述,MySQL的累計時長是Web應用程序性能優化的重要指標,可以通過監測如上所述的指標來診斷MySQL性能問題,并及時進行優化。在實際開發過程中,需要注重監測MySQL的累計時長,并及時采取措施來解決問題,從而提高整個應用程序的性能。
上一篇mysql32位唯一索性
下一篇mysql累加sum